BREAKING: 'No further action' from stewards for slow driving Bottas

Race control has investigated Valtteri Bottas' alleged slow driving and has concluded that they will not penalise him for it. The Finn will therefore start the Austrian Grand Prix from fifth place. Stewards verdict on Bottas The stewards confirm that no further action will take place.
